According to InternetNews.com, as the first Update of this year, Java SE 6 Update 18 (also known as 6u18) not only fixed more than 300 bugs (enough), but also worth noting that, this improves the performance of Virtual Machine HotSpot, which will benefit both Java and JavaFX (JVM-based RIA solution) applications.
In addition, the underlying mechanism of the Java installer is replaced to greatly improve the availability.
A long-standing bug in creating jar files has been fixed, and the speed has increased by about 20%.
By reducing the memory usage of text raster and accelerating image processing, the performance of UI applications has also been improved.
In general, memory processing has been improved. In the customer's JVM, the default Java heap configuration is modified, the initial and maximum heap sizes are increased, and the settings related to the generational garbage processing are also optimized.
